An in-depth look at Dirty Harry (1971), featuring interviews with such film artists as Michael Madsen, 'Hal Holbrook', John Milius, 'Shane Black' and John Badham.

Plot Summary

This documentary explores the enduring legacy and controversial impact of the 'Dirty Harry' film series. It delves into the creation of the iconic character Harry Callahan and examines how the films reflected and influenced societal attitudes towards crime, justice, and policing in America. Through interviews and archival footage, the film analyzes the series' cultural significance and its lasting influence on the crime genre.
